- New
Fitting position:
Front
Fitting side:
Right
Fitting side:
Left
Fitting position:
left
Fitting position:
right
Fitting position:
front
Barcode:
IC-F7FA80, 5910000007242
Product code:
F7FA80
Article number:
DS291TC
PCN:
87088099
5 other products in the same category: